How they compare

Mongolia currently reports 37.24 against 35.62 in Brazil, a difference of 1.62.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 10 shared years of data; in 2016 it was Mongolia ahead.

Brazil ranks 36th and Mongolia ranks 34th of 44 countries.

Mongolia has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

With the aim of promoting international comparability, statistics presented on ILOSTAT are based on standard international definitions wherever feasible and may differ from official national figures. This series is based on the 13th ICLS definitions. For time series comparability, it includes countries that have implemented the 19th ICLS standards, for which data are also available in the Work Statistics -- 19th ICLS (WORK) database. This harmonized series for informal employment is derived using the same set of criteria across countries to improve comparability. The criteria used are based on employment status, institutional sector, destination of production, bookkeeping, registration, social security contribution, places of work and size. Data disaggregated by economic activity are provided according to the latest version of the International Standard Industrial Classification of All Economic Activities (ISIC) available for that year. Data may have been regrouped from national classifications, which may not be strictly compatible with ISIC.
